Offshore wall reef with black coral near Santa Marta
Offshore wall reef with black coral near Santa Marta
Boat entry and current timing make a local operator the practical default.
Morrito Largo is an offshore rocky reef off Santa Marta near Isla Aguja, with a steep wall, black coral, and a deeper profile that makes it a better fit for guided boat dives than casual shore hopping. Local operators usually anchor in calmer water and work the reef from there, so the site rewards current awareness and relaxed, controlled descents.

Depth range, seasonality, and planning context.
Reported Depth
Up to 40m
Depth Note
The main wall reaches about 40m, with technical profiles going deeper; the rock has several faces and points.
Best Season
December to April
Typical Conditions
Exposed offshore wall with variable current, moderate swell on some days, and clearer water more likely in the drier part of the year.
Site conditions, restrictions, and access requirements.
Site Conditions
Safety Notes
Treat the site as a guided boat dive and stay conservative when the current picks up or the water starts moving along the wall.
Access Restrictions
Boat access is the normal setup; the site is not a straightforward shore entry.
